Innovative Chemical Products Group (ICP Group) is a leading formulator and manufacturer of specialty coatings, adhesives, and sealants serving the construction and industrial end markets. ICP Group is comprised of leading brands known for innovation, quality, and performance. Founded in 2015 and supported by a lean corporate team, ICP Group has scaled rapidly through organic and acquisition growth into one of the largest coatings, adhesives, and sealants companies in North America. ICP Group is headquartered in Andover, MA and has manufacturing and distribution sites throughout North America, Latin America, UK, Europe and the Asia Pacific region.

ICP Group is looking to hire a Warehouse Associate for our Carroll, Lynchburg, VA plant.  The Warehouse Associate is responsible for efficiently handling materials, ensuring accurate receiving and shipping of products, and maintaining inventory integrity. This role requires operating a forklift and pallet jack to load and unload trucks, organizing materials within the warehouse, and assisting other departments as needed.

This is a 1st shift position, Monday - Friday 7am - 3:30pm paying $19.00/hour

Key Responsibilities:
  • Material Handling & Logistics:
    • Load and unload trucks using a forklift and pallet jack.
    • Ensure products received are accurate and undamaged before entering them into the system.
    • Verify outgoing shipments to ensure accuracy and prevent damage.
  • Inventory Management & Organization:
    • Enter receiving and inventory data into the ERP system.
    • Retrieve pallets from racks for department requests.
    • Maintain an organized and efficient racking system.
    • Act as a secondary check on inventory accuracy, in addition to system tracking.
    • Track non-inventory items as required.
  • General Warehouse Operations:
    • Perform basic math calculations using a scale and calculator.
    • Receive and process FedEx and UPS deliveries.
    • Assist other departments with warehouse-related needs.
    • Maintain a clean and organized workspace.
  • Data & Quality Integrity:
    • Ensure data entry is accurate and up to date.
    • Maintain quality control standards for received and shipped materials.
Qualifications & Skills:
  • Ability to read, write, and enter data into an ERP system.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Basic math skills, including the ability to use a scale and calculator.
  • Experience with forklifts and pallet jacks (certification preferred).
  • Ability to lift and move materials as required.
  • Team-oriented mindset with the flexibility to assist other departments.
Work Environment:
  • Warehouse setting with occasional exposure to varying temperatures.
  • Standing, lifting, and moving materials throughout the shift.
